- Title
Influence of Foliar Nutrition on the Performance of Soybean [Glycine max (L.) Merrill].
- Authors
LYNGDOH, B.; KRISHNAMURTHY, N.; JAYADEVA, H. M.; GOWDA, J.; SEENAPPA, C.
- Abstract
A field experiment was conducted during the kharif season of 2016 at the Zonal Agricultural Research Station, University of Agricultural Sciences, Bangalore to evaluate the effect of foliar nutrition on productivity of soybean crop (variety MAUS-2). The experiment was laid out in Randomized Block Design with three replications. There were ten treatments consisting of various combinations of nutrient application viz., RDF + water spray, RDF + Urea @ 2 per cent spray, RDF + DAP @ 2 per cent spray at pod initiation, RDF + MOP @ 0.5 per cent spray, RDF + NPK (19:19:19) @ 2 per cent spray, RDF+ Molybdenum @ 0.5 per cent spray, RDF + Boron @ 0.5 per cent spray, RDF + Zinc chelated @ 0.5 per cent spray, RDF + bio-digester liquid spray and RDF through organic source (FYM) @ 13.44 kg plot-1. The treatments were imposed during pod initiation stage of crop growth (45 DAS). The application of RDF + DAP @ 2 per cent spray resulted in significantly higher number of pods plant-1 (43.00), number of seeds pod-1 (3.00), number of seeds plant-1 (88.37) and higher grain yield (3772 kg ha-1) compared to the other treatments. Foliar application of DAP @ 2 per cent also recorded significantly higher net return of Rs.55,808 ha-1 and BC ratio of 2.84.
